求出100以内的所有素数,并输出。注:素数是指除了 1 和它本身以外,不能被任何整数整除的数。请将代码直接复制到答题框。相关知识点: 试题来源: 解析 public static void main(String[] args) {// TODO Auto-generated method stubint num;for(num=1;num<100;num++) {if((num%2!=0&&num%3!=0&&num%...
C++程序设计:1.判断并输出[1,1000]之间能同时被5和7整除的前20个数以及这20个数的和.2、输出100到200之间的所有素数,并统计素数的个数以及所有素数的和.(素数:除了1和它本身以外,没有任何
1求100以内的素数,素数是指一个数x除了1和它本身,不能被其他任何整数整除。要求每行输出10个素数。单击窗体,运行结果如图所示: 2求100以内的素数,素数是指一个数x除了1和它本身,不能被其他任何整数整除.要求每行输出10个素数.单击窗体,运行结果如图所示: 3求100以内的素数,素数是指一个数 x除了 1和它...
public class $ { public static void main(String[] args) { for (int i = 2; i <= 100; i++) { if (isZhishu(i)) { System.out.println(i); } } } private static boolean isZhishu(long num) { long sqrt = (long) Math.sqrt(num) + 1; ...
逻辑错误,准确位置为14行,正确代码如下:#include<stdio.h>int main(){int i = 0;for (i=100; i<=200; i++){int j = 0;for (j=2; j<=i-1; j++){if (i%j == 0){break;}}if (j>=i){printf("%d",i);}}return 0;} ...
for( var j = 2; j < i ; j ++){//将每一个比i小的数与i进行取模,如果如果为0那么说明这个数不是质数如果所有的数都不为0,那么这个数是质数 if( i % j == 0) { // console.log(i + "不是一个质数"); break; } if( j == i - 1) { ...
结果1 题目vb编程题 输出3到100之间所有的质数 (质数:只能被1和它本身整除的数) 相关知识点: 试题来源: 解析 判断i是否为质素,就是判断从2开始到i,除i自身外有没有数能和i整除 余数为0 就是能整除为了减少不必要的判断 循环到 i 平方根 就可以了 再上面就根本不会有满足整除的数如果求余数为0 则退出...
首先先找出来100~200以内的所有整数,再让这些整数对除了1和它本身以外的数求余,如果有能整除的就不是素数,否则就为素数。先找出来100到200的所有整数,都为i 用i去对除了1和它本身以外的数求余。正确的代码:include<stdio.h> int main(){ int conut = 0;int i = 0;for(i=100; i<=...
结果1 题目vb编程题 输出3到100之间所有的质数 (质数:只能被1和它本身整除的数) 相关知识点: 试题来源: 解析 Private Sub Command1_Click()For i = 3 To 100For j = 2 To Sqr(i)If i Mod j = 0 Then Exit ForNextIf j > Int(Sqr(i)) Then s = s & i & " "NextMsgBox sEnd Sub ...
输出1-100之间的所有质数 2017-08-06 10:51 −质数定义:在大于1的自然数中,除了1和它本身以外不再有其他因数,这样的数称为质数。 也就是说质数只能被1或者其本身两者整除。 思路:要判断n是否是质数,可以用n除于不大于n的整数(即n%m),当且仅当(n%m==0)&&(n==m)时,n为质数。 方法一: public st...